RTUSB-32 - Real-Time Embedded USB
Host Stack
RTUSB-32 is an embedded systems USB stack. It contains the core
protocol stack, the required host controller device drivers, a low-level
communication API and high-level class drivers. Full source code is
available. RTUSB-32 is suitable for implementing USB hosts, not USB
devices. |

Features
- USB 1.1 and 2.0
Both USB versions currently in use are supported.
- UHCI, OHCI, and EHCI Host Controllers
All major USB 1.1 and 2.0 host controller types are supported. These
controller types are always supported, regardless of their
respective vendor or model.
- Transfer Types Control, Bulk, Interrupt, and Isochronous
All USB data transfer types/protocols can be used to support both
high throughput and real-time oriented devices.
- Low-, Full-, and High-Speed Data Transfer
Up to 12 Mb/s on USB 1.1 and 480 Mb/s on USB 2.0 buses are
supported.
- No Copy
RTUSB-32 does not copy data transferred to or from a device. Even if
the buffers supplied by the application reside in the virtual
address space, data transfers are always performed by DMA to/from
the application's buffer. Even at very high data throughputs of up
to 50 Mb/s, no CPU time is consumed to transfer the data.
- Plug-and-Play and Hot Plugging
RTUSB-32 automatically detects devices and/or hubs being added and
removed from the bus and can call application supplied callbacks for
each event of such a type. The application can then decide whether
to enable and operate the device or not. RTUSB-32 supplies functions
to query a device's name, vendor, class, descriptors, interfaces,
endpoints, etc.
- Class Drivers
RTUSB-32 provides high-level class drivers for keyboards, mice,
touch screens, printers, mass storage devices (disks, memory sticks,
floppies, digital cameras, CD-ROMs, DVDs, etc.), and ASIX
USB-Ethernet bridge devices. A hub class driver is integrated in the
core USB protocol stack. Class drivers allow applications to use a
device without being concerned about details, such as the transfer
type and speed to use, etc. The source code of the class drivers is
included with RTUSB-32. The mass storage device class driver
requires a file system such as
RTFiles-32. The
USB-Ethernet bridge drivers need a network stack such as
RTIP-32.
- Low-Level API
RTUSB-32 also allows direct access to a device. An application can
query a device's endpoints, supported transfer types and speeds,
etc., and then communicate directly with the device. Thus, any
USB 1.1 or 2.0 device can be used, even if no class driver is
available or the device does not adhere to a standard USB class
specification. Many examples are included with RTUSB-32 showing how
an application can query and operate arbitrary USB devices.
- Asynchronous I/O
RTUSB-32 performs I/O in the background. The application starts I/O
operations and can then perform other tasks and query the status of
the transaction at a later time. Any number of I/O transactions can
be pending simultaneously. If two or more transactions are started
on the same I/O pipe, a continuous data stream can be implemented
with the application processing one buffer while the other is being
transferred.
- Real-Time
RTUSB-32 can call application supplied callbacks when data is
received from an attached device. Depending on the transfer type,
such callbacks can occur periodically or asynchronously with
1 millisecond (or even 125 microseconds on USB 2.0) resolution.
- Portable
RTUSB-32 is preconfigured to work with On Time RTOS-32, but can
easily be ported to any other system. All OS-dependent code is
placed in a configuration header file and a linkable system driver
with a simple and small API containing functions for port I/O,
memory management, interrupt handling, etc. RTUSB-32 is completely
written in ANSI C and supports little- and big-endian CPUs. It can
be configured to ensure cache coherence in software, if required.
